Airlock Systems: Pros and Cons
Mason jars with simple lids lack built-in airlock systems, which can lead to increased risk of contamination due to oxygen exposure during fermentation. Kraut source jars feature integrated airlock systems that allow gases to escape while preventing air and contaminants from entering.
The airlock system in kraut source jars maintains anaerobic conditions essential for proper fermentation and reduces mold growth risk. However, these jars tend to be more expensive and require careful cleaning to prevent clogging of the airlock mechanism. Mason jars offer affordability and versatility but may need additional accessories like silicone gaskets or external airlocks for optimal fermentation results.

Burping release mechanism
Mason jars feature a simple screw-top lid that requires manual burping to release fermenting gases and prevent pressure buildup, making frequent opening necessary to avoid jar explosions. In contrast, Kraut source jars incorporate an airlock or burping valve mechanism that allows gases to escape automatically while preventing oxygen entry, promoting safer and more consistent fermentation without daily intervention.
